This class will provide an exciting introduction to Geocaching and send you on your way to track down some of the Geocaches hidden right here in the Rancho Cordova and Sacramento area. Geocaching uses GPS receivers and computers, to put a space-age twist on age old fun. Find hidden “treasures” or caches and explore new places using your GPS receiver and computer. A GPS receiver is recommended but not required.
Geocaching began in 2000 when President Bill Clinton removed the encryption from the GPS satellite network, making it usable by consumers. Within days, the hobby of using a GPS receiver to find hidden treasures in the outdoor was born. Today there are nearly 400,000 Geocaches hidden around the world, with nearly 50,000 individual Geocachers logging ‘finds’ every week.
